The Garryson GB120 Garryflex Abrasive Block features a medium 120 grit embedded evenly in a flexible rubber core, designed for precision sanding and polishing of metals and ceramics. Its ergonomic design adapts to curves and profiles, offering consistent abrasion without heavy scoring. Lightweight and durable, it replaces traditional emery cloth and wire wool, making it a must-have for workshop pros and DIY enthusiasts aiming for flawless finishes.

Does exactly what it's supposed to.
Does exactly what it's supposed to do and does it well. I use the medium (180 grit) and fine (240 grit) to keep my workshop tools looking like new. Abrasive enough to cut through light corrosion and etc but not too aggressive to leave heavy scoring which you'd expect from the same grit of Emery/ sandpaper. It wears away like a pencil rubber / eraser and at about the same rate. It can be kept straight and flat though quite easily. It's excellent for curves and profiles too as it's a bit softer than a pencil rubber. Does a good job. Recommended.

Best thing I've found for cleaning a cast-iron woodworking machine
I found a recommendation for this product that's probably well-known to metalworkers, but not to me, an amateur woodworker. I use my cast-iron topped sawbench as a general-purpose work surface so it gets covered in paint drops and rusty patches from glue seepage. Rubbing down with wet and dry abrasive paper was hard work, left scratches and was not very effective. This little abrasive block worked really well. It does need a fair bit of elbow grease but the results are well worth it. Just be prepared to take your time!
